To time a 1996 Audi A6 Quattro, you'll need to align the timing marks on the crankshaft and camshaft. First, ensure the engine is at Top Dead Center (TDC) on the compression stroke for cylinder one. Then, align the timing belt or chain according to the manufacturer's specifications, making sure the marks on the camshaft and crankshaft gears are perfectly aligned. Finally, recheck the alignment before reassembling the timing components to ensure proper timing.
